Things to do near Rushcutters Bay
Rushcutters Bay offers a vibrant mix of cultural experiences and entertainment options perfect for families and visitors. Enjoy thrilling performances at local theatres, music concerts, and even opera shows. For those seeking active pursuits, there are tennis courts available for a fun game. Dive into the local scene and make the most of your time in this picturesque Sydney destination.
Shopping
For shopping in Rushcutters Bay, check out Martin Place, 1.6km away, offering a mix of business and entertainment vibes. Oxford Street, 1.4km away, is great for family-friendly shopping. If you're up for a drive, visit Chinatown Night Market, 1.6km away, for a lively atmosphere with unique finds.
Recreation
Sydney Cricket Ground offers an exhilarating atmosphere for sports enthusiasts, just 1.6km from Rushcutters Bay. Enjoy the thrill of live matches and soak in the vibrant community spirit. Meanwhile, Metro Theatre, also 1.6km away, brings entertainment to life with live music shows in a lively setting.
For a refreshing dip, Bondi Icebergs is a must-visit pool located three miles from Rushcutters Bay. This iconic spot boasts stunning views, perfect for families and sports lovers alike, offering a delightful outdoor experience by the sea.
Adventure
The Bondi to Bronte Coastal Walk offers stunning ocean views and scenic cliffs, perfect for an invigorating hike 4.8km from Rushcutters Bay. For a fun family experience, navigate the McElhone Stairs, located 805m away. Thrill-seekers can enjoy underwater sports at Ben Buckler Point, also 4.8km away.
Nightlife
Experience the vibrant nightlife of Rushcutters Bay with a visit to the Capitol Theatre for a cultural show, or enjoy a drink at The Intersection pub, perfect for romance. For a unique experience, catch a film at the Open Air Cinema, where family-friendly vibes await.

The nearest major airports for your trip to Rushcutters Bay
If you're planning a visit to Rushcutters Bay, the nearest major airport is Sydney's Kingsford Smith International Airport (SYD), situated 9.7km away. Recommended hotels nearby include the luxurious Hyatt Regency Sydney and the Fullerton Hotel Sydney, both around 8.0km from the airport, offering convenient transport services like airport shuttles.
